Technopedia Center
PMB University Brochure
Faculty of Engineering and Computer Science
S1 Informatics S1 Information Systems S1 Information Technology S1 Computer Engineering S1 Electrical Engineering S1 Civil Engineering

faculty of Economics and Business
S1 Management S1 Accountancy

Faculty of Letters and Educational Sciences
S1 English literature S1 English language education S1 Mathematics education S1 Sports Education
  • Registerasi
  • Brosur UTI
  • Kip Scholarship Information
  • Performance
  1. Weltenzyklopädie
  2. CDATA – Wikipedia
CDATA – Wikipedia 👆 Click Here!
aus Wikipedia, der freien Enzyklopädie

CDATA (engl. Character Data) ist ein Schlüsselwort in XML und SGML. Mit CDATA werden Zeichendaten gekennzeichnet, die vom Parser nicht oder nur eingeschränkt analysiert werden.

CDATA-Abschnitt

[Bearbeiten | Quelltext bearbeiten]

Innerhalb eines CDATA-Abschnittes werden Zeichendaten vom Parser nicht analysiert.

Mit einem CDATA-Abschnitt wird einem Parser mitgeteilt, dass kein Markup folgt, sondern normaler Text. Der CDATA-Abschnitt hat folgende Syntax:

<![CDATA[Inhalt]]>

Der CDATA-Abschnitt kann auch Markup-Zeichen (<, > und &) enthalten. Diese werden vom Parser nicht weiter interpretiert. Die schließende Zeichenfolge ]]> darf innerhalb von Inhalt nicht verwendet werden.

Falls dennoch ]]> im Inhalt benötigt wird, teilt man den CDATA-Abschnitt in zwei separate Teile auf und trennt dabei die Zeichenfolge vor ]> oder vor >:

<![CDATA[...]]]><![CDATA[]>...]]>
<![CDATA[...]]]]><![CDATA[>...]]>

CDATA-Abschnitte können in XML-basiertem HTML dazu verwendet werden, lange Computerprogramme oder sogar XML-Code über einen größeren Bereich einzubinden. Dadurch entfällt die sonst nötige Kodierung der vordefinierten Entities, beispielsweise &lt; und &amp;.

CDATA-Datentyp

[Bearbeiten | Quelltext bearbeiten]

In einer Dokumenttypdefinition (DTD) ist CDATA ein Datentyp einer Attributdeklaration, zum Beispiel:

<!ATTLIST img
   src    CDATA    #REQUIRED
>

Ein Attribut mit dem Datentyp als CDATA wird vom Parser nur eingeschränkt analysiert. Da in CDATA-Attributwerten die Verwendung von Zeichenverweisen (beispielsweise &#x2211; für ∑) und benannten Entitäten (&sum;) zulässig ist, führt der Parser eine Analyse des Inhaltes des Attributwertes durch.

Siehe hierzu Deklarationen von Attributen.

Siehe auch

[Bearbeiten | Quelltext bearbeiten]
  • PCDATA – Zeichendaten, deren Inhalt vom Parser analysiert werden.

Weblinks

[Bearbeiten | Quelltext bearbeiten]
  • Basic HTML data types - SGML basic types (englisch) w3.org
  • CDATA Sections in XML (englisch) w3.org
Abgerufen von „https://de.teknopedia.teknokrat.ac.id/w/index.php?title=CDATA&oldid=241636769“
Kategorien:
  • Beschreibungssprache
  • SGML
  • XML
  • Abkürzung

  • indonesia
  • Polski
  • العربية
  • Deutsch
  • English
  • Español
  • Français
  • Italiano
  • مصرى
  • Nederlands
  • 日本語
  • Português
  • Sinugboanong Binisaya
  • Svenska
  • Українська
  • Tiếng Việt
  • Winaray
  • 中文
  • Русский
Sunting pranala
Pusat Layanan

UNIVERSITAS TEKNOKRAT INDONESIA | ASEAN's Best Private University
Jl. ZA. Pagar Alam No.9 -11, Labuhan Ratu, Kec. Kedaton, Kota Bandar Lampung, Lampung 35132
Phone: (0721) 702022
Email: pmb@teknokrat.ac.id